What is Hydrochlorothiazide, Irbesartan?
Irbesartan, the active ingredient in Irbesartan/Hct Jubilant, is an angiotensin II receptor blocker presented as a tablet for oral use. It lowers elevated blood pressure in adult patients, and when combined with hydrochlorothiazide it provides additional diuretic action to improve hypertension control.

What is Hydrochlorothiazide, Irbesartan used for?
Irbesartan/Hydrochlorothiazide is used to manage hypertension, a condition characterized by chronically elevated arterial pressure. - Hypertension: reduces systolic and diastolic blood pressure, helping to prevent cardiovascular complications. - Essential hypertension: provides combined vasodilation and diuresis to achieve target blood pressure levels. - High blood pressure: improves fluid balance and vascular resistance, supporting long‑term blood pressure control.
What are the side effects of Hydrochlorothiazide, Irbesartan?
Like all antihypertensive agents, Irbesartan/Hydrochlorothiazide may cause adverse reactions, which are categorized by frequency and severity.
Common Side Effects: - Dizziness - Headache - Increased urination
Serious or Rare Side Effects: - Severe hypotension - Acute kidney injury - Hyperkalemia
What precautions apply to Hydrochlorothiazide, Irbesartan?
When prescribing Irbesartan/Hydrochlorothiazide, clinicians should consider several precautionary measures to ensure patient safety. - Renal function: assess baseline kidney function and monitor periodically. - Electrolytes: check serum potassium and sodium before initiation and during therapy. - Volume depletion: avoid use in patients with significant dehydration or diuretic overuse. - Pregnancy: contraindicated in the second and third trimesters; use only if benefits outweigh risks. - Drug interactions: review concomitant medications that affect potassium or renal function. - Store at ambient temperature: keep tablets in the original container, protect from moisture and light.
